We use Fibonacci extension levels to estimate where the price movement will reach. There are 2 important fibonacci extension levels in cfd; 61.8% and 100% CFD Fibonacci Extension levels, these level are used for taking profit.
To draw Fibonacci extension levels cfd trading indicatorwe use Three chart points.
To draw Fibonacci extension levels on the cfds charts we wait until the cfd price retracement is complete and cfd price starts to move in original direction of the CFD trend. Where the cfd price retracement reaches is used as point 3.
The Fibonacci extension indicator cfd example explained and illustrated below shows the 3 CFDs Chart Points where the Fibonacci extension indicator is drawn, marked as chart points 1, 2 and 3. CFDs Chart point 1 is where the price trend started, CFDs Chart point 2 is where the price trend retraced and cfd trading point 3 is where the price retracement reached as shown on the cfd examples explained & illustrated below.
